Preventing cancer mortality by developing a metabolism-based liquid biopsy platform for early detection and monitoring
Elypta has raised $1.0M in total funding. The most recent round was Grant. The last funding was announced in March 2023.
Elypta's investors include Norrsken VC, Nina Capital, Sciety, Chalmers Ventures AB, EISMEA.
Elypta is headquartered in Stockholm, Sweden.
